- Central is the global authority for users, Teams, roles, and capabilities.
- Every cluster runs a separate Atlas site with its own OAuth credentials.
- Atlas validates the Central OAuth response and stores grants in its local session.
- Atlas does not call Central for every authorization decision.
System Manageris the only authorization bypass.

Central owns:
TeamTeam MemberTeam RoleRole CapabilityCapabilityTeam InvitationIAM Permission Probe
A member receives capabilities through one path:
Team Member -> Team Role -> Role Capability -> Capability
There are no per-user capability overrides. A Team owner is an active
Team Member with the Owner role.
| Role | Intended access |
|---|---|
| Owner | All Team capabilities |
| Admin | Day-to-day team, server, and billing operations, excluding team deletion and ownership transfer |
| Developer | Full server operations |
| Viewer | Read-only server access |
| Billing | Billing and read-only server access |
A member has one role per Team. Create a custom Team role when a member needs a combination such as administration and billing.
Server is the atomic unit (capability model v3): role capabilities live at the
team and server level only. Server capabilities are server:view,
server:create, server:power, server:resize, server:snapshot,
server:terminate, and server:open, plus cluster:view for placement. The
site-level (bench-plane) capabilities are deferred; see
CAPABILITIES.md for the full taxonomy.

- Every non-guest user receives a personal Team.
- Team creation always creates an active Owner membership.
- Existing users must explicitly accept invitations.
- For a newly created user, invitations sent to the same email are accepted after the personal Team has been created.
- Invitations cannot grant the
Ownerrole. - Accepting an invitation adds or activates membership in the inviting Team; it does not replace the user's personal Team.
Example: John and Jane each have a personal Team. If John invites Jane to John's Team, there are still two Teams. Jane owns Jane's Team and is also a member of John's Team.

Atlas uses the canonical Social Login Key frappe provider and overrides only
the Frappe login handler needed to consume Central grants.
The fc_teams claim maps each Team to its grants:
{
"team-id": [
{
"role": "Developer",
"source": "member",
"scope": "*",
"caps": ["server:view", "server:power", "server:open"]
}
]
}- Missing, malformed, or untrusted grants provide no authority.
- A local Atlas user has no Central Team access without valid
fc_teamsgrants. - Atlas exposes reusable
can,require_capabilities, andrequires_vm_capabilitiesauthorization helpers. - Observe-only endpoints expose current session grants and permission checks. They must not mutate grants or resources.
Observe-only endpoints:
- Central:
central.api.identity.fc_teams,central.api.identity.effective_permissions,central.api.identity.check_capability - Atlas:
atlas.atlas.api.iam.session_grants,atlas.atlas.api.iam.check_session_capability
Virtual Machine and Virtual Machine Snapshot carry an immutable, indexed
team Data field containing the Central Team identifier.

Attribution rules:
- New VMs require an explicit Team and
vm:createfor that Team. - Snapshots inherit their VM's Team.
- Clone and rebuild operations cannot cross Team boundaries.
- Legacy unattributed resources are operator-only.
- Resource ownership must never be inferred from the Frappe document owner.
Canonical routes use the Team identifier:
/dashboard/t/<team>/machines/dashboard/t/<team>/machines/<machine>
Read rules:
System Managercan read all resources.- Other users require
vm:viewfor the resource Team. - List filters use
permission_query_conditions; document reads usehas_permission. - Linked operational records, including Tasks, inherit visibility from their VM.
- An empty or malformed grant set denies access.
| Action | Required capability |
|---|---|
| Create, provision, retry provision | vm:create |
| Start, resume | vm:start |
| Stop, pause | vm:stop |
| Restart | vm:stop and vm:start |
| Resize | vm:resize |
| Snapshot | vm:snapshot |
| Rebuild | vm:rebuild |
| Clone | vm:view and vm:clone |
| Terminate | vm:terminate |
Loaded-document actions should use the authorization decorator. Creation and cross-resource actions should perform explicit checks because no single loaded document establishes the authorization boundary.
